Transaction ef611320ad77a8c552a92f8df8749235d8c40e9be0eb099937a06901a86cd630
1 Input
1 Output
-
ef611320ad77a8c552a92f8df8749235d8c40e9be0eb099937a06901a86cd630:0
- value
- 2054853
- script pubkey
- OP_0 OP_PUSHBYTES_20 9f01e09cd6f9d2e776b29efc3efd12065eb5ec86
- address
- bc1qnuq7p8xkl8fwwa4jnm7ralgjqe0ttmyxe32ahq